Please help our students engage in heart-healthy activities through the utilization of roller skates and additional equipment to encourage movement and increase health factors in students who are otherwise relegated to the indoors due to the severe and colder weather. Rollerskating would take place after school as both a club and an attendance incentive for students who have continued and sustained attendance records.
It has been proven that rollerskating increases the heart rate and is an easy and fun way for students to get up and move.
Our town has one paved road. Students are unable to roller skate in the warmer months due to the lack of paved roads. The school acts as both an educational and recreational venue for the residents of our town.
